Understanding Your Home Insurance Options

Navigating the world of home insurance can be complex. That’s why we’re here to simplify the process. Here’s a breakdown of common coverage areas:

Dwelling Coverage

This covers the physical structure of your home, including the walls, roof, and built-in appliances. It protects against damage from covered perils like fire, wind, hail, and vandalism.

Personal Property Coverage

This protects your belongings inside your home, such as furniture, clothing, electronics, and appliances. It typically covers losses due to theft, fire, and other covered perils.

Liability Coverage

This provides financial protection if someone is injured on your property and you are found legally responsible. It can help cover medical expenses, legal fees, and other associated costs.

Additional Living Expenses (ALE)

If your home is uninhabitable due to a covered loss, ALE coverage can help pay for temporary housing, meals, and other necessary expenses while your home is being repaired or rebuilt.

The major cost that the homeowners insurance Spring Hill Florida covers relate to the repair of your house after a damage caused by vandalism, lightning, hurricanes or fire. Some insurers will also compensate so that you can rebuild your house after a disaster.

Unfortunately, home insurance policies do not cover for the destruction related to earthquakes, floods or poor maintenance. In that case, you might require separate insurances to benefit from these protections.

Besides, expenses related to freestanding structures and garages are also covered separately.

What’s more, if your furniture, appliances and even clothes have suffered damage during the insured disaster, home insurance will also provide coverage for these losses.

In addition, you can also benefit from an “off-premises” coverage. This feature allows you to claim any jewelry, lost anywhere in the world. However, for this coverage, every insurer has a certain limit set for reimbursement.

For instance, some good home insurance policies offer a coverage of 50% to 70% of the total home insurance amount. So, if the insurance amount of your house is $200,000, you can get a coverage amount of up to $140,000 for all your lost or damaged possessions.

If you own high-end possessions such as fine jewelry or antiques, you might have to find a separate policy for them, in case your existing Spring Hill home insurance fails to cover the amount.

A home insurance policy also provides coverage on your liabilities. This includes lawsuits that other people might have filed on you.

For instance, suppose your dog bit your neighbor. In that case, with the help of your home insurance provider in Spring Hill Florida, you can ask your insurer to compensate your neighbor for any damage or medical expense.

Similarly, if your kid has damaged a decoration piece in your sister’s home, you can ask your insurer to reimburse her for this damage.

You might also experience cases where another person might sue you for any lost wages or sufferings. In that case, your home insurance policy will also cover you.

Now this feature is what makes Spring Hill home insurance quite attractive. While moving out of your house during repairs is quite rare, however, if it happens, you will thank us for convincing you to get a home insurance policy from Spring Hill Home Insurance Solutions.

This coverage comes under the category of “additional living expenses” and covers all the expenses such as, hotel rent, restaurant meals and all kinds of incidental expenses that you might have to incur while your home becomes normal again.

However, before you book in an expensive room and order room delivery every day, keep in mind that there is a strict daily limit on such coverage. However, if you pay more for your insurance, you can easily expand these limits any day.

Understanding Your Home Insurance Policy

Navigating the details of a home insurance policy can be overwhelming. At Spring Hill Home Insurance Solutions, we believe in transparency and education. We’ll take the time to explain the different components of your policy, including:

  1. Coverage Limits: The maximum amount your insurance company will pay for a covered loss.
  2. Deductibles: The amount you pay out-of-pocket before your insurance coverage kicks in.
  3. Exclusions: Specific events or types of damage that are not covered by your policy.

We’ll also help you understand the difference between replacement cost and actual cash value coverage. Replacement cost coverage pays for the full cost of replacing damaged or lost items with new ones, while actual cash value coverage takes depreciation into account. Choosing the right type of coverage can make a significant difference in the amount you receive after a claim.

Beyond the Basics: Additional Coverage Options

Depending on your individual needs, you may want to consider additional home insurance coverage options, such as:

  1. Flood Insurance: A separate policy is required to protect against flood damage, as it is typically not covered by standard home insurance.
  2. Earthquake Insurance: In areas prone to earthquakes, this coverage can protect against structural damage and personal property loss.
  3. Personal Article Floaters: These provide additional coverage for valuable items like jewelry, artwork, or collectibles.
  4. Umbrella Liability Insurance: This extends your liability coverage beyond the limits of your home insurance policy, providing an extra layer of protection.
